Nigeria’s First Olympic Gold Medalist, Chioma Ajunwa Gets Promoted To The Rank Of Police ASP (Photos)

Nigeria’s First Olympic Gold Medalist, Chioma Ajunmwa, who is also the first black African woman to win an Olympic gold medal in a field event, has just been promoted as a Police officer.

The Nigeria Police Force has promoted the nation’s first Olympic Gold Medalist, Chioma Ajunmwa to the post of Assistant Commissioner of Police.
Chioma who is a former athlete and specialised in the long jump, was the Deputy Commandant, Police Training School Ikeja, before her latest promotion.




After various setbacks in her career, Chioma achieved fame when she became the first athlete in Nigeria to win an Olympic gold medal at the 1996 Summer Olympics in Atlanta, and till date, remains Nigeria’s only individual Olympic gold medalist.
She is also the first black African woman to win an Olympic gold medal in a field event.
